San Luis Potosí Governor announces infrastructure and social welfare initiatives
San Luis Potosí Governor Ricardo Gallardo Cardona has announced several infrastructure and social welfare initiatives across the state. In Ciudad Fernández, the administration launched a road rehabilitation project on Escontría Street with an investment of 4.84 million pesos and distributed 500 LED luminaries to improve public lighting. Additionally, the 'Regreso a Clases' 2026 program provided nearly 5,000 backpacks with school supplies and over 12,000 food parcels to support local families.
In the municipality of Soledad de Graciano Sánchez, Mayor Juan Manuel Navarro Muñiz, with support from the state government, is implementing a modernization program for the public lighting system. This initiative involves replacing low-capacity lamps with high-efficiency lighting and reinforced poles to enhance security and mobility.
Looking toward the end of his administration, Governor Gallardo Cardona indicated that he will make cabinet adjustments to prioritize infrastructure and mobility. A key upcoming project includes the expansion of the 'Red Metro' to the Altiplano region, which aims to connect Ahualulco and Mexquitic with San Luis Potosí to facilitate the daily commute of workers.
